Changelog — DigestForge scheduler, 2024-09-03. Rotated the batch-signing credential used by the digest scheduler when it hands jobs to the Mailloom dispatcher. Old credential expired per the quarterly policy; revoked same day. All queued digest batches were re-signed and replayed — no duplicates sent. New hires: the scheduler rejects any batch signed with a retired credential, so never copy key material from old runbooks. Current credential follows.

deploy key for hahof-tagep: bky6_YcdejG

## Configuration

The PaceGate chip reader polls each timing mat over the Veldmark relay bus. Set POLL_INTERVAL_MS conservatively; values under 200 cause duplicate split reads at the Harrowfen finish line. All settings live in reader.env, loaded at boot. The reader also needs its upload credential, so add the following line:

vault entry, fadup-tagag: RELAY_SECRET8=2fd92179

# Service Accounts: String Extraction

The `extract-i18n` script pulls translatable strings from all Bramblewick repos and pushes them to the Glossa service. It runs under the `i18n-extractor` service account. Do not run it under your personal account; Glossa rate-limits individual users aggressively. The account has write access to the staging catalog only. Set the token in your shell before invoking the script. The current staging token is below.

API key for kahap-kafog: zpat15_6qzxZ7YR8aDwjmp

Office-Access FAQ — Contractors: Night-Shift Support Area

Q: I'm a contractor working alongside the overnight support team at Quellan House. How do I enter after hours?

A: Between 21:00 and 06:00, the main lobby is closed, so please use the north annex entrance beside the loading bay. Sign the ledger at the inner desk, wear your visitor lanyard visibly at all times, and unlock the annex door using the code below.

badge for tajeg-kagap: bdg-EWZTJN-83588199